在COVID-19流行病期间,制药科学学生的心理健康指标
Luana Alves Guimarães1, Lucas Arrais Campos2, Bianca Gonzalez Martins1
1School of Pharmaceutical Sciences, São Paulo State University (UNESP), São Paulo, Brazil.
Currents in pharmacy teaching & learning
|December 27, 2024
概括
在COVID-19大流行期间,大学生经历了重大的心理健康挑战,报告了高水平的焦虑和痛苦. 教育中断和未来前景可能导致了这些普遍的心理健康症状.
科学领域:
- 制药科学 制药科学
- 公共卫生 公共卫生
- 心理学 心理学 心理学
背景情况:
- COVID-19大流行严重影响了大学生的日常生活和心理健康.
- 这项研究的重点是巴西一所公立大学的制药科学学生.
研究的目的:
- 评估学生对大流行及其对教育影响的看法.
- 为了确定这些学生中普遍存在的心理健康症状.
主要方法:
- 从2020年5月到2021年5月进行了一项混合方法,横截面的在线研究.
- 数据收集包括抑郁,焦虑和压力量表 (DASS-21) 和开放式问题.
- 网络分析和定性话语方法被用来分析心理健康指标和学生的担忧.
主要成果:
- 682名学生参加,其中大多数是女性.
- 报告的焦虑 (89.5-93.3%),痛苦 (72.5-76.3%),恐惧 (58.8-71.6%) 和失眠 (66.5-72.4%) 的高患病率.
- 关键的DASS-21指标包括焦虑,丧和生活无意义感. 慢心跳是网络分析中的一个中心症状. 主要关注的是健康,大学和COVID-19.
结论:
- 在制药科学学生中观察到精神健康症状的高患病率.
- 社会系统,学术模式和未来期望的破坏是潜在的贡献因素.

Stress and Mental Health
73
Chronic stress profoundly affects mental health, significantly influencing mood, behavior, and overall quality of life. Research closely links chronic stress with mental health conditions such as depression, anxiety, and substance use disorders. Ongoing exposure to stress can lead to physiological and psychological changes, initiating a cycle of emotional distress and maladaptive coping mechanisms.

Psychological Responses to Stress
43
Psychological responses to stress encompass the various cognitive and emotional reactions individuals experience when faced with challenging or threatening situations, such as a job loss. Prolonged exposure to stressors can disturb emotional balance, increasing negative emotions (e.g., anxiety and sadness) and diminishing positive emotions (e.g., joy and satisfaction). Psychoneuroimmunology: Cardiovascular Disease
25
Psychoneuroimmunology (PNI) is a multidisciplinary field that examines how psychological factors, particularly stress, interact with the immune system and impact physical health. Research in PNI has shown that chronic or traumatic stress can disrupt both the hypothalamic-pituitary-adrenal axis and the sympathetic nervous system. These disruptions contribute to serious health conditions, including cardiovascular diseases.
